Definition of Doctrine
noun
- A belief or tenet, especially about philosophical or theological matters.
"The four noble truths summarise the main doctrines of Buddhism."
- The body of teachings of an ideology, most often a religion, or of an ideological or religious leader, organization, group or text.
"What is the understanding of marriage and family in orthodox Marxist doctrine?"
